Location & Access

Saishun Iryo Center Mae Station is conveniently located in Kōshi, Kumamoto Prefecture, Japan. Situated at 32°52′52″N 130°44′53″E, it serves as a vital transportation hub for residents and visitors to the area. The station is operated by the private transportation company Kumamoto Electric Railway, ensuring reliable service for daily commuters.

Railway Lines

The station is an integral part of the Kumamoto Electric Railway's Kikuchi Line, identified by the station code KD18. It is positioned 10.2 km from Kami-Kumamoto, making it an accessible point along this route. The preceding station on the line is Kumamotokōsen-mae (towards Kami-Kumamoto), while the following station is Miyoshi Terminus.

Station History

Saishun Iryo Center Mae Station first opened its doors on October 16, 1965. Interestingly, it was known by a different name, Saishunsō-mae, until 2019, when it adopted its current designation. In fiscal year 2018, the station recorded an average daily ridership of 125 passengers, highlighting its role in local transport.
